3. CONTRACT NEEDS & LOCATION
3.1. NHS County Durham PCT & NHS Darlington PCT
3.2. seeks to commission Services that will deliver high quality Psychological Therapy
Services fulfilling the requirements of the Department of Health Improving Access
to Psychological Therapy (IAPT). The Services will be provided across the Durham
and Darlington locality.
3.3.These new Services will work with existing Providers, Commissioners and local
communities to fully implement National and Local IAPT requirements. This will
include increasing the number of appropriately qualified practitioners to deliver
Psychological Therapy in conjunction with commissioned Education Providers,
improving access through better waiting times and implementing Stepped Care
models for anxiety and depression. Key objectives will also include improving
vocational outcomes and employment opportunities for people experiencing
anxiety and depression and for providers to be a key partner in developing a whole
system approach for mental health and wellbeing.

11. LEGAL ISSUES, MISREPRESENTATIONS & CRINIMAL MATTERS
11.1. Statements referring to the Public Procurement Public Services contracts
Regulations 1993 (Si1993 No3228) Part IV; Regulation 14 should be included.
11.2. When answering this query please ensure that you consider any prosecutions
under the Health and Safety at work Act 1974, Race Relations, Sexual
Discrimination and related legislation.
11.3. Please indicate whether the following apply to this business or to the
business' directors or partners:
11.3.1. Is bankrupt or is being wound up, whose affairs are being administered by
the court, who has entered into an arrangement with creditors, who has
suspended business activities, or who is in any similar position arising from
national laws and regulations.
11.3.2. Is the subject of proceedings for a declaration of bankruptcy, for an order
for compulsory winding-up or administration by the court or for an
arrangement with creditors, or of any other similar proceedings under
national laws and regulations.
11.3.3. Has been convicted of an offence concerning his professional conduct by a
judgement which has the force of res judicata.
11.3.4. Has been guilty of grave professional misconduct proven by any means
which the contracting authority can justify.
11.3.5. Provide details of any findings against your company within the last 3 years
under the DDA, or equivalent legislation in the countries in which you operate
and any action taken.
11.3.6. Has not fulfilled obligations relating to the payment of social security
contributions in accordance with the legal provisions of the country in which
he is established or with those of the country of the contracting authority.
11.3.7. Has not fulfilled obligations relating to the payment of taxes in accordance
with the legal provisions of the country of the contracting authority.
11.3.8. Is guilty of serious misrepresentation in supplying or failing to supply the
information that may be required under this Chapter.
11.3.9. Please confirm that no misrepresentations have been made in supplying
information on any of the matters covered by or in this questionnaire to other
contracting authorities.
11.3.10. Please confirm that no offences have been committed in relation to the
business.
